Matter of Milner v. Country Developers, Inc.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Third Department
Mar 4, 1971
36 A.D.2d 776 (N.Y. App. Div. 1971)

Opinion

March 4, 1971


Appeal dismissed sua sponte, without costs, on the ground that the decision is not appealable. Motion to dismiss appeal for failure to prosecute denied, without costs, as academic. Herlihy, P.J., Staley, Jr., Greenblott, Cooke and Simons, JJ., concur.
